| Flywheel/Flex Plate Torque | |||
| 4.8L, 5.3L, & 6.0L | |||
| First Pass | 15 Ft. Lbs. (20 N.m) | ||
| Second Pass | 37 Ft. lbs. (50 N.m) | ||
| Final Pass | 74 Ft. Lbs. (100 N.m) | ||
| 8.1L | |||
| First Pass | 59 Ft. Lbs. (80 N.m) | ||
| Final Pass | 74 Ft. Lbs. (100 N.m) | ||

| Spark Plug | |||
| Type | |||
| 4.8L, 5.3L, 6.0L | AC 25171803 | ||
| 8.1L | Denso TJ14R-P15 | ||
| Gap | Iridium .040 in. (1.04 mm) Platinum .060 In. (1.52 mm) |
||
| Torque | |||
| 4.8L, 5.3L, 6.0L | * For used heads tighten the spark plugs to 15 Nm (11 lb ft). * For new aluminum heads tighten the spark plugs to 20 Nm (15 lb ft). * For new iron heads, tighten the spark plugs to 30 Nm (22 lb ft). | ||
| 8.1L | 15 Ft. Lbs. (20 N.m) | ||

When to See a Mechanic
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:
- β’ You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
- β’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
- β’ The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
- β’ You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
- β’ You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
